The cheapest way to get from Harwich to New York is to drive which costs $45 - $70 and takes 5h 18m.
The fastest way to get from Harwich to New York is to fly and train which takes 2h 4m and costs $410 - $750.
No, there is no direct bus from Harwich to New York. However, there are services departing from Harwich Community Center/High School and arriving at New York Midtown via Star Market, Harwich Port, Hyannis and Boston.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 9h 1m.
No, there is no direct train from Harwich to New York station. However, there are services departing from Hyannis and arriving at Ny Moynihan Train Hall At Penn Station via Boston.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 33m.
The distance between Harwich and New York is 226 miles. The road distance is 258.2 miles.
The best way to get from Harwich to New York without a car is to train which takes 7h 33m and costs $95 - $850.
